§ 50.23 TRANSPORT PERMIT AND TRANSPORT VEHICLE LICENSE REQUIREMENTS.
   (A)   Transport permit requirement. It shall be unlawful within the boundaries of Boone County, Indiana, for any person to:
      (1)   Transport more than 50 cubic yards of solid waste in any seven-consecutive day period to a hazardous waste facility without holding a valid transport permit issued by the Board;
      (2)   Transport any hazardous waste to a hazardous waste facility without holding a valid transport permit issued by the Board; and
      (3)   Accept waste from a transporter if the transporter is not in compliance with the requirements of divisions (A)(1) and (2) above.
   (B)   Transport vehicle license requirement.
      (1)   (a)   Each transport vehicle operated by a person subject to the requirements of division (A) above shall hold a transport vehicle license from the Board.
         (b)   There shall be displayed on both side of any such transport vehicle the following placard:
“Boone County, Indiana, licensed transport vehicle No.                (year).”
      (2)   The numbers and letters used in such a placard shall not be less than two inches high.
   (C)   Application for transport permit. All persons shall make application for a transport permit 90 days in advance of the proposed start of operation unless a shorter time is approved by the Board. An application for renewal of a permit shall be made 60 days prior to the expiration date of the permit.
   (D)   Application for transport vehicle license. Applications for transport vehicle license for new transport vehicles or replacement of existing transport vehicles shall be submitted to the Board 30 days before the intended use of the transport vehicle unless a shorter time is approved by the Board.
   (E)   Permit and license issuance.
      (1)   Transport permit. The Board shall not issue a permit unless it finds that:
         (a)   The transport vehicles, other transportation equipment and transporting procedures of the applicant are such that transportation of waste to a hazardous waste facility within Boone County, Indiana, will not pose an unreasonable risk to the public health or public safety; and
         (b)   The applicant has committed in writing to maintain for each transport vehicle insurance against liability for damages sustained by a person other than an employee of the applicant within the following minimum coverage: $1,000,000 for the injury or death of any person as a result of an accident and $250,000 for property damage. Any insurance policy shall be written by a company authorized to do business in the State of Indiana.
      (2)   Transport vehicle license. A license for a transport vehicle shall be issued if the applicant operates the transport vehicle and holds a valid transport permit issued by the Board.
      (3)   Permit conditions and denial. A permit issued under this section shall contain such terms and conditions as are deemed necessary by the Board to protect the public health and the environment. In the event a permit application is denied, the Board shall send written notice by certified mail, return receipt requested, to the applicant and shall set forth the reasons for the action.
   (F)   Recording and reporting.
      (1)   Any person whose transportation of waste is subject to the provisions of this section shall keep records of all transportation and disposal of such wastes within Boone County, Indiana. These records shall include the date, source of waste, quantity, type and the point and method of disposal. These reports shall be submitted to the Board once per month and shall be submitted prior to the fifteenth day of the following month.
      (2)   The permittee shall be required to retain for a minimum of three years any records of transport activities subject to the provisions of this section.
      (3)   With respect to wastes subject to the provisions of this section, the permittee shall submit to the Board any manifest or other report required by 40 C.F.R. part 263 or by state law by the fifteenth day of the month following that month in which the manifest or other report was first prepared.
   (G)   Duration. A permit or license under this section shall be issued for a period not to exceed one year.
   (H)   Non-transferability. No permit or vehicle license granted under this section shall be valid in case of transfer.
   (I)   Fees.
      (1)   A fee of $200 will be charged and collected by the Board for each permit when application is made under this section, the fee to include the charge for issuance of a transport permit and one vehicle transport license. A fee of $50 will be charged for each additional transport vehicle license issued to a permittee. There shall be no refund of any application fee if a permit should be denied.
      (2)   A fee of $.10 shall be charged for each cubic yard of waste transported in Boone County, Indiana, which is subject to the requirements of this section. This fee shall be collected by the operator of the hazardous waste facility upon receiving waste subject to the requirements of this section and remitted at the end of each month to the Board together with the reports required hereby.
      (3)   The fee herein shall not be charged for any waste transported to any state, county or municipally owned and operated landfill in Boone County, Indiana.
(Ord. 81-3, passed 3-1-1982)
